Output 62d591c10203a45637f0bf6b98e21a57784e2f0b23a58fd6f158a790391943ec:0

value
20578572
script pubkey
OP_0 OP_PUSHBYTES_20 4c7dcfca0b8d2c0cc6fb48f477149a68aa81037e
address
bc1qf37uljst35kqe3hmfr68w9y6dz4gzqm7mt2vjc
transaction
62d591c10203a45637f0bf6b98e21a57784e2f0b23a58fd6f158a790391943ec
spent
true